Ex-minister Turaki emerges PDP national chairman

The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) has elected the former Minister of Special Duties and Intergovernmental Affairs, Dr Kabiru Turaki, as its national chairman.

Turaki was elected at the PDP Elective National Convention held at Lekan Salami Stadium in Ibadan, the capital of Oyo State, on Saturday, November 15, 2025.

The former minister, who was the sole candidate, secured 1,516 votes.
